#6d6730 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d6730 is composed of 42.7% red, 40.4%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.5% magenta, 56%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 54.1 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 30.8%. #6d6730 color hex could be obtained by blending #dace60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#6d6730 color description : Very dark desaturated yellow.
#6d6730 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d6730 has RGB values of R:109, G:103,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.06, Y:0.56,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7169840.

Shades and Tints of #6d6730
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d6730
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4f4e is the less saturated color, while #978906 is the most saturated one.
